We are looking for a Strategy Director to lead our Insight team, driving data‑driven strategies for global clients.

Core responsibilities:

  • Client Builder – Building valuable relationships with clients.
  • Business Developer – Driving business growth with commercial acumen.
  • Expert in craft – Doing the day job brilliantly.
  • Team Player – Giving and getting the best from the team.
  • Role model – Embodying H&P values to build meaning for our clients and people.

Key attributes:

  • Experience leading quantitative research projects autonomously (6+ years) with prior experience as a line manager (2-3 years).
  • Proven management skills; able to lead and prioritise to deliver outstanding quality on time and coach a team.
  • Strong presentation and storytelling skills.
  • Highly motivated and driven, with a hunger to win and grow our business.
  • Expert critical thinking skills and ability to solve problems.
  • Able to travel occasionally as the job requires.
